Nobility crown CosseCette famille est bien véritablement originaire d'Anjou. Elle compte au nombre de ses membres les ducs de Brissac et les barons de Coëtmen (paroisse de Tréméven). Alliée en Bretagne aux d'Acigné, à la maison de Beaumanoir, de Ruellan, de Bruc et de la Forest d'Armaillé, elle a produit plusieurs personnages remarquable dans la carrière des armes. On signale dans le nombre: quatre maréchaux de France de 1550 à 1768; des grands pannetiers, grands fauconniers et grands-maîtres de l'artillerie de France; un lieutenant-général au gouvernement de Bretagne en 1645; un évêque de Coutances, dit le cardinal de Meudon, mort en 1548; un abbé de Saint-Melaine en 1560, évêque de Coutances, mort en 1587; un abbé de Bégard en 1614 mort en 1675.
